Defining intestinal inflammation symptoms: how inflammation differs from temporary digestive upset
Intestinal inflammation is characterized by an ongoing immune response in the gut, as opposed to temporary digestive disturbances such as mild bloating or gas. Chronic inflammation may signal an underlying condition that necessitates careful monitoring and intervention.
Common mechanisms: barrier function, immune response, and mucosal signaling
The gut barrier plays a crucial role in protecting against pathogens and maintaining homeostasis. When this barrier is compromised, it can lead to increased intestinal permeability, triggering immune responses that result in inflammation. The 7 early warning signs you should watch for
- Sign 1: Persistent abdominal pain or cramping
- Sign 2: Ongoing bloating and abnormal gas
- Sign 3: Chronic diarrhea or constipation
- Sign 4: Blood or mucus in stool
- Sign 5: Unexplained weight loss or appetite changes
- Sign 6: Unusual fatigue or low energy
- Sign 7: Extraintestinal signals (skin issues, joint pain, or eye symptoms)

Red flags requiring urgent medical evaluation
Signs such as severe abdominal pain, significant weight loss, or blood in stool should prompt immediate medical evaluation to rule out serious conditions.

What is the difference between IBD and IBS?
IBD (Inflammatory Bowel Disease) includes conditions such as Crohn's disease and ulcerative colitis, characterized by chronic inflammation of the gastrointestinal tract. IBS (Irritable Bowel Syndrome), however, is a functional bowel disorder with symptoms like bloating and discomfort, but without chronic inflammation.

How is intestinal inflammation diagnosed?
Diagnosis typically involves a combination of symptom assessment, blood tests, stool tests, imaging studies, and sometimes endoscopic procedures to visualize the mucosal lining and assess inflammation.

What are the long-term effects of untreated intestinal inflammation?
Untreated intestinal inflammation can lead to complications such as strictures, fistulas, or even increased risk of colorectal cancer over time. Regular monitoring and proactive management are critical.
